State law requires every passenger in the car, including the driver, … WebNHTSA estimates that correctly used child restraints are even more effective than seat belts in reducing fatalities to children. Child restraints reduce fatalities by 71% for infants younger than 1 year old and by 54% for children 1 to 4 years old in passenger cars. In light trucks the fatality reductions are 58% for infants and 59% for ...
